2 Thessalonians 2:6 – 12 (CSB)
“Lawlessness”
“And you know what currently restrains him, so that he will be revealed in his time. 7 For the mystery of lawlessness is already at work, but the one now restraining will do so until he is out of the way, 8 and then the lawless one will be revealed. The Lord Jesus will destroy him with the breath of his mouth and will bring him to nothing at the appearance of his coming.”
What currently is restraining the Antichrist? One author has listed the following: human government, preaching of the gospel, the binding of Satan, the providence of God, the Jewish state, the Holy Spirit, and Michael.
Whatever is holding Satan back must be divinely supernatural. Each of those mentioned above could be considered, however one might argue human government. One thing for certain the man of destruction will not and cannot come until God releases the restraining power at work today. The reason for the restraint is that God will release it at the appointed time.
We can all admit whether a Christ Follower or not that evil is prevalent in our world today. However, the man of lawlessness (the Antichrist) had yet to be loosed to do his destruction. The spirit of the man is already in operation but the man who embodies the spirit has not yet come. This most likely refers to the rapture of the church or the taking away of the church from the world. The restraint will be in place until the Antichrist is revealed at the midpoint of the seven year Tribulation period when he is revealed in week forty-two.
In the middle of the seven year period God removes the restraint and Satan who has been behind the lawlessness is finally allowed to fulfill his desire to imitate God by indwelling the man of lawlessness.
He will be destroyed at God’s hand and will cast alive into the lake of fire along with the false prophet.
